search for: dccitaliano

Displaying 20 results from an estimated 26 matches for "dccitaliano".

2018 Jul 04
2
[RFC][VECLIB] how should we legalize VECLIB calls?
...llvm-dev > > -----Original Message----- > From: Nema, Ashutosh > Sent: Wednesday, July 4, 2018 12:12 PM > To: Hal Finkel <hfinkel at anl.gov>; Saito, Hideki <hideki.saito at intel.com>; > Sanjay Patel <spatel at rotateright.com>; mzolotukhin at apple.com > Cc: dccitaliano at gmail.com; Masten, Matt <matt.masten at intel.com> > Subject: RE: [llvm-dev] [RFC][VECLIB] how should we legalize VECLIB calls? > > Hi Hal, > > > __svml_sin8 (plus whatever shuffles are necessary). > > The vectorizer should do this. > > It should not generate...
2018 Jul 02
8
[RFC][VECLIB] how should we legalize VECLIB calls?
...ilto:spatel at rotateright.com] > *Sent:* Monday, July 02, 2018 11:49 AM > *To:* Saito, Hideki <hideki.saito at intel.com> > *Cc:* Venkataramanan Kumar <venkataramanan.kumar.llvm at gmail.com>; > llvm-dev at lists.llvm.org; Masten, Matt <matt.masten at intel.com>; > dccitaliano at gmail.com > *Subject:* Re: [llvm-dev] [RFC][VECLIB] how should we legalize VECLIB > calls? > >   > > It may not be a full solution for the problems you're trying to solve, > but I don't know why adding to > include/llvm/CodeGen/RuntimeLibcalls.def is a problem in...
2017 Sep 06
3
[ThinLTO] static library failure with object files with the same name
On Wed, Sep 6, 2017 at 1:10 PM, Johan Engelen via llvm-dev <llvm-dev at lists.llvm.org> wrote: > On Tue, Sep 5, 2017 at 11:34 PM, Davide Italiano <dccitaliano at gmail.com> > wrote: >> >> On Tue, Sep 5, 2017 at 2:09 PM, Teresa Johnson <tejohnson at google.com> >> wrote: >> > >> > Hi Johan, >> > >> > Right, per the bug this is fixed in lld (and was already handled in >> > gold-plug...
2017 Sep 05
2
[ThinLTO] static library failure with object files with the same name
On Tue, Sep 5, 2017 at 2:09 PM, Teresa Johnson <tejohnson at google.com> wrote: > > Hi Johan, > > Right, per the bug this is fixed in lld (and was already handled in gold-plugin), but I guess not in ld64. Note that lld and gold-plugin use the new LTO API, while ld64 (and probably other linkers) are still using the legacy libLTO (which is what ThinLTOCodeGenerator.cpp is part of).
2018 Jul 02
2
[RFC][VECLIB] how should we legalize VECLIB calls?
...nan Kumar [mailto:venkataramanan.kumar.llvm at gmail.com] > *Sent:* Sunday, July 01, 2018 11:38 PM > *To:* Sanjay Patel <spatel at rotateright.com> > *Cc:* Saito, Hideki <hideki.saito at intel.com>; llvm-dev at lists.llvm.org; > Masten, Matt <matt.masten at intel.com>; dccitaliano at gmail.com > *Subject:* Re: [llvm-dev] [RFC][VECLIB] how should we legalize VECLIB > calls? > > > > Adding to Ashutosh's comments, We are also interested in making LLVM > generate vector math library calls that are available with glibc (version > > 2.22). > >...
2017 Sep 07
2
[ThinLTO] static library failure with object files with the same name
...On Wed, Sep 6, 2017 at 1:28 PM, Davide Italiano via llvm-dev < > llvm-dev at lists.llvm.org> wrote: > >> On Wed, Sep 6, 2017 at 1:10 PM, Johan Engelen via llvm-dev >> <llvm-dev at lists.llvm.org> wrote: >> > On Tue, Sep 5, 2017 at 11:34 PM, Davide Italiano <dccitaliano at gmail.com >> > >> > wrote: >> >> >> >> On Tue, Sep 5, 2017 at 2:09 PM, Teresa Johnson <tejohnson at google.com> >> >> wrote: >> >> > >> >> > Hi Johan, >> >> > >> >> > Right, pe...
2016 Jul 26
2
[PM] I think that the new PM needs to learn about inter-analysis dependencies...
...hisophugis at gmail.com> >> >>> To: "Chandler Carruth" <chandlerc at gmail.com> >> >>> Cc: "Xinliang David Li" <davidxl at google.com>, "llvm-dev" < >> llvm-dev at lists.llvm.org>, "Davide Italiano" <dccitaliano at gmail.com>, >> "Tim Amini Golling" <mehdi.amini at apple.com>, "Hal Finkel" < >> hfinkel at anl.gov>, "Sanjoy Das" <sanjoy at playingwithpointers.com>, "Pete >> Cooper" <peter_cooper at apple.com> >> >&...
2016 Jul 15
2
[PM] I think that the new PM needs to learn about inter-analysis dependencies...
...--- > From: "Sean Silva" <chisophugis at gmail.com> > To: "Hal Finkel" <hfinkel at anl.gov> > Cc: "Xinliang David Li" <davidxl at google.com>, "llvm-dev" > <llvm-dev at lists.llvm.org>, "Davide Italiano" > <dccitaliano at gmail.com>, "Tim Amini Golling" > <mehdi.amini at apple.com>, "Sanjoy Das" > <sanjoy at playingwithpointers.com>, "Pete Cooper" > <peter_cooper at apple.com>, "Chandler Carruth" <chandlerc at gmail.com> > Sent: Thursd...
2016 Jul 15
2
[PM] I think that the new PM needs to learn about inter-analysis dependencies...
...apple.com> > To: "Hal Finkel" <hfinkel at anl.gov> > Cc: "Sean Silva" <chisophugis at gmail.com>, "Xinliang David Li" > <davidxl at google.com>, "llvm-dev" <llvm-dev at lists.llvm.org>, "Davide > Italiano" <dccitaliano at gmail.com>, "Sanjoy Das" > <sanjoy at playingwithpointers.com>, "Pete Cooper" > <peter_cooper at apple.com>, "Chandler Carruth" <chandlerc at gmail.com> > Sent: Thursday, July 14, 2016 9:37:38 PM > Subject: Re: [PM] I think that the...
2016 Jul 13
4
[PM] I think that the new PM needs to learn about inter-analysis dependencies...
...From: "Sean Silva" <chisophugis at gmail.com> > To: "Chandler Carruth" <chandlerc at gmail.com> > Cc: "Xinliang David Li" <davidxl at google.com>, "llvm-dev" > <llvm-dev at lists.llvm.org>, "Davide Italiano" > <dccitaliano at gmail.com>, "Tim Amini Golling" > <mehdi.amini at apple.com>, "Hal Finkel" <hfinkel at anl.gov>, "Sanjoy > Das" <sanjoy at playingwithpointers.com>, "Pete Cooper" > <peter_cooper at apple.com> > Sent: Wednesday, July...
2018 Jun 13
2
RFC: cleanup in Transforms/Utils
Hi, I'm looking to see what's the best way to solve the fact that these two utils mostly do the same thing: 1. lib/Transforms/Utils/Local.cpp : MergeBasicBlockIntoOnlyPred 2. lib/Transforms/Utils/BasicBlockUtils.cpp : MergeBlockIntoPredecessor (+cc some of the folks who touched at least one of these either originally or recently) Brief overview: 1. MergeBasicBlockIntoOnlyPred 2.
2016 Jul 25
3
[PM] I think that the new PM needs to learn about inter-analysis dependencies...
...c at gmail.com<mailto:chandlerc at gmail.com>> >>> Cc: "Xinliang David Li" <davidxl at google.com<mailto:davidxl at google.com>>, "llvm-dev" <llvm-dev at lists.llvm.org<mailto:llvm-dev at lists.llvm.org>>, "Davide Italiano" <dccitaliano at gmail.com<mailto:dccitaliano at gmail.com>>, "Tim Amini Golling" <mehdi.amini at apple.com<mailto:mehdi.amini at apple.com>>, "Hal Finkel" <hfinkel at anl.gov<mailto:hfinkel at anl.gov>>, "Sanjoy Das" <sanjoy at playingwithpointer...
2016 Jul 15
5
[PM] I think that the new PM needs to learn about inter-analysis dependencies...
...From: "Sean Silva" <chisophugis at gmail.com> > To: "Chandler Carruth" <chandlerc at gmail.com> > Cc: "Xinliang David Li" <davidxl at google.com>, "llvm-dev" > <llvm-dev at lists.llvm.org>, "Davide Italiano" > <dccitaliano at gmail.com>, "Tim Amini Golling" > <mehdi.amini at apple.com>, "Hal Finkel" <hfinkel at anl.gov>, "Sanjoy > Das" <sanjoy at playingwithpointers.com>, "Pete Cooper" > <peter_cooper at apple.com> > Sent: Thursday, July 1...
2016 Jul 25
2
[PM] I think that the new PM needs to learn about inter-analysis dependencies...
...From: "Sean Silva" <chisophugis at gmail.com> > To: "Chandler Carruth" <chandlerc at gmail.com> > Cc: "Xinliang David Li" <davidxl at google.com>, "llvm-dev" > <llvm-dev at lists.llvm.org>, "Davide Italiano" > <dccitaliano at gmail.com>, "Tim Amini Golling" > <mehdi.amini at apple.com>, "Hal Finkel" <hfinkel at anl.gov>, "Sanjoy > Das" <sanjoy at playingwithpointers.com>, "Pete Cooper" > <peter_cooper at apple.com> > Sent: Thursday, July 2...
2016 Jul 13
5
[PM] I think that the new PM needs to learn about inter-analysis dependencies...
With D21921 and a couple other pending patches, we now have the full LTO pipeline converted to the new PM. I was trying it out on test-suite and SPEC2006. Yay! This email is about one issue that I ran into testing the pipeline on test-suite. The issue arose in the wild as an interaction between lcssa and gvn. But the issue is extremely general. What happened is that BasicAA uses
2016 Jul 15
4
[PM] I think that the new PM needs to learn about inter-analysis dependencies...
...Sean Silva" <chisophugis at gmail.com> >> *To: *"Chandler Carruth" <chandlerc at gmail.com> >> *Cc: *"Xinliang David Li" <davidxl at google.com>, "llvm-dev" < >> llvm-dev at lists.llvm.org>, "Davide Italiano" <dccitaliano at gmail.com>, >> "Tim Amini Golling" <mehdi.amini at apple.com>, "Hal Finkel" < >> hfinkel at anl.gov>, "Sanjoy Das" <sanjoy at playingwithpointers.com>, "Pete >> Cooper" <peter_cooper at apple.com> >> *Sent...
2017 Sep 11
2
[ThinLTO] static library failure with object files with the same name
...ev < >>> llvm-dev at lists.llvm.org> wrote: >>> >>>> On Wed, Sep 6, 2017 at 1:10 PM, Johan Engelen via llvm-dev >>>> <llvm-dev at lists.llvm.org> wrote: >>>> > On Tue, Sep 5, 2017 at 11:34 PM, Davide Italiano < >>>> dccitaliano at gmail.com> >>>> > wrote: >>>> >> >>>> >> On Tue, Sep 5, 2017 at 2:09 PM, Teresa Johnson <tejohnson at google.com >>>> > >>>> >> wrote: >>>> >> > >>>> >> > Hi Johan,...
2018 Jul 02
2
[RFC][VECLIB] how should we legalize VECLIB calls?
Adding to Ashutosh's comments, We are also interested in making LLVM generate vector math library calls that are available with glibc (version > 2.22). reference: https://sourceware.org/glibc/wiki/libmvec Using the example case given in the reference, we found there are 2 vector versions for "sin" (4 X double) with same VF namely _ZGVcN4v_sin (avx) version and _ZGVdN4v_sin
2016 Aug 08
2
[PM] I think that the new PM needs to learn about inter-analysis dependencies...
...uot; <chisophugis at gmail.com> >>> *To: *"Chandler Carruth" <chandlerc at gmail.com> >>> *Cc: *"Xinliang David Li" <davidxl at google.com>, "llvm-dev" < >>> llvm-dev at lists.llvm.org>, "Davide Italiano" <dccitaliano at gmail.com>, >>> "Tim Amini Golling" <mehdi.amini at apple.com>, "Hal Finkel" < >>> hfinkel at anl.gov>, "Sanjoy Das" <sanjoy at playingwithpointers.com>, "Pete >>> Cooper" <peter_cooper at apple.com> &g...
2016 Jul 13
3
[PM] I think that the new PM needs to learn about inter-analysis dependencies...
On Tue, Jul 12, 2016 at 11:34 PM Sean Silva <chisophugis at gmail.com> wrote: > On Tue, Jul 12, 2016 at 11:32 PM, Xinliang David Li <davidxl at google.com> > wrote: > >> >> >> On Tue, Jul 12, 2016 at 10:57 PM, Chandler Carruth <chandlerc at gmail.com> >> wrote: >> >>> Yea, this is a nasty problem. >>> >>> One